Currently, in the Jayil District, the price of 1 kilogram of honey is about 500 soms, while 1 liter can be purchased for 700 soms, reports Turmush correspondent.

Prices may vary depending on the type and quality of honey. The location of its collection also plays an important role, whether it is mountainous areas or plains, as well as the vegetation from which the honey was harvested.

Honey in combs is sold at a price of 700 soms per kilogram. Flower pollen and perga cost the same — 2,500 soms per kilogram.

As noted by beekeeper Vladimir Shkarbanenko from the village of Alexeyevka, flower pollen and perga are beekeeping products that local residents use as biologically active supplements to improve the immune system.

Over the past three years, the price of Kyrgyz honey has increased from 350 to 500 soms per kilogram. Beekeepers explain this by the growing demand for Kyrgyz honey outside the country and poor harvest years. This year, the honey yield was low due to the hot summer.

Kyrgyz honey is known for its healing properties, which are valued both in the country and abroad. It helps improve digestion, cope with stress, normalize sleep, and has bactericidal and immunomodulatory properties, making it an effective remedy for colds.

Perga, known as "bee bread," is a combination of flower pollen, nectar, and bee enzymes that bees compact in the honeycomb. During the natural fermentation process, it turns into a highly nutritious product that serves as food for young bees. Perga has significant advantages over regular pollen due to the fermentation process it undergoes.
